Terry Fox is an incredible young man. He learned at a young age that he had cancer and lost his right leg immediately. Undeterred, he chose to make a difference and to do something truly wonderful with what he had.
Incredibly, his choice as an amputee was to run a marathon across all of Canada to raise funding for cancer research. His heroic act galvanized and encouraged a proud nation.

To date, over $550 million has been raised worldwide for cancer research in Terry’s name through the annual Terry Fox Run, held across Canada and around the world.
